Bone identification requested by Wendy Hastings, Sullivan County Coroner, Williamsport, Pennsylvania. The bone in question was found in Loyalsock Creek with some abandoned human clothing also found nearby. The items were discovered by a dentist and a medical student who thought the bone might be a human arm or forearm bone. My analysis indicated the bone to be a tibia of a modern white tail deer (Odocoileus virginianus). The proximal end of the bone was heavily damaged by scavengers, but the distal arthrosis was intact and diagnostic as belonging to a white tail deer. Report requested May 3, 2010 and submitted on May 4, 2010.
